Commercial Description:
Kom fra Thisted Bryghus i 1989 efter syv års eksperimenter. Navnet stammer fra Urban-bryggeriet i Aalborg, hvor brygmesteren fra Thisted Bryghus i slutningen af 70érne ”slog sine folder”. Her fik han første gang ”smag” for provinslivet og denne særlige øltype, som ofte i Thisted-regi betegnes som øllets gentleman. Navnet købtes efter Urban-bryggeriets lukning i 1986. Limfjords-Porteren ”kredsede” brygmesteren om frem til 1997, hvorefter han ikke mente længere at kunne forbedre produktet. Den rette blanding af maltene var opnået. Af usædvanlige ingredienser skal nævnes røgmalt og engelsk lakrids, der tilsammen giver en smagsmæssig balance på et lidt højere niveau end det sædvanligvis ses. Brygmesterens personlige favorit og ”hjertebarn”.

Bottle, BB 2.17.06. Thanks to sk8viking for this Danish beauty! Poured a very deep mahogany with ruby/brown highlights. Sizable toffee-colored head sticks around for quite a while... and nice intricate lacing followed the brew down. Aroma of heavy burnt chocolate malts, licorice, tobacco, and soap. Full-bodied and smooth on the palate, with espresso bitterness around the edges and at the finish. Some light astringency. Flavors of roasted and burnt chocolate malt, licorice, a hint of alcohol, and some tobacco on the finish. Roasty bitterness remained for quite a while. Very good brew!
